Museum of the Insurgent Victory Hideout in Dolyna

The Museum of the Insurgent Victory Hideout is located in the People's House "Prosvita" (the city of Dolyna). The museum was opened on August 24, 2008, at the initiative of the OUN-UPA Brotherhood of the Dolyna administration with the support of the district state administration and local entrepreneurs. The museum's profile: historical.

The museum is built in the form of a bunker. In the hideout museum, there are exhibitions on the life of UPA soldiers, namely: UPA soldiers' uniforms, Boyko women's costumes, wooden models of weapons, and more.
